By Stefania Gnesi, Tiziana Margaria
At the present time, formal tools are well known as a vital step within the layout technique of business safety-critical platforms. In its extra normal definition, the time period formal equipment encompasses all notations having an actual mathematical semantics, including their linked research equipment, that let description and reasoning concerning the habit of a procedure in a proper demeanour.
turning out to be out of greater than a decade of award-winning collaborative paintings in the ecu learn Consortium for Informatics and arithmetic, Formal tools for commercial severe platforms: A Survey of Applications offers a couple of mainstream formal equipment at present used for designing business severe structures, with a spotlight on version checking. the aim of the ebook is threefold: to minimize the hassle required to learn formal equipment, which has been a significant quandary for his or her business dissemination; to aid designers to undertake the formal tools that are fabulous for his or her platforms; and to provide a panel of cutting-edge options and instruments for interpreting severe systems.
Content:
Chapter 1 Formal equipment: utilising {Logics in, Theoretical} computing device technological know-how (pages 1–14): Diego Latella
Chapter 2 A Synchronous Language at paintings: the tale of Lustre (pages 15–31): Nicolas Halbwachs
Chapter three requisites of an built-in Formal approach for clever Swarms (pages 33–59): Mike Hinchey, James L. Rash, Christopher A. Rouff, Walt F. Truszkowski and Amy okay. C. S. Vanderbilt
Chapter four a few tendencies in Formal tools purposes to Railway Signaling (pages 61–84): Alessandro Fantechi, Wan Fokkink and Angelo Morzenti
Chapter five Symbolic version Checking for Avionics (pages 85–112): Radu I. Siminiceanu and Gianfranco Ciardo
Chapter 6 utilising Formal how to Telecommunication prone with lively Networks (pages 113–132): Maria del Mar Gallardo, Jesus Martinez and Pedro Merino
Chapter 7 useful purposes of Probabilistic version Checking to communique Protocols (pages 133–150): Marie Duflot, Marta Kwiatkowska, Gethin Norman, David Parker, Sylvain Peyronnet, Claudine Picaronny and Jeremy Sproston
Chapter eight layout for Verifiability: The OCS Case research (pages 151–177): Johannes Neubauer, Tiziana Margaria and Bernhard Steffen
Chapter nine An program of Stochastic version Checking within the undefined: User?Centered Modeling and research of Collaboration in Thinkteam® (pages 179–203): Maurice H. ter Beek, Stefania Gnesi, Diego Latella, Mieke Massink, Maurizio Sebastianis and Gianluca Trentanni
Chapter 10 The trying out and attempt keep an eye on Notation TTCN?3 and its Use (pages 205–233): Ina Schieferdecker and Alain?Georges Vouffo?Feudjio
Chapter eleven useful elements of lively Automata studying (pages 235–267): Falk Howar, Maik Merten, Bernhard Steffen and Tiziana Margaria
Read or Download Formal Methods for Industrial Critical Systems: A Survey of Applications PDF
Best machine theory books
Data Integration: The Relational Logic Approach
Information integration is a severe challenge in our more and more interconnected yet necessarily heterogeneous global. there are various info resources on hand in organizational databases and on public details platforms just like the world-wide-web. no longer unusually, the assets frequently use diverse vocabularies and diverse information buildings, being created, as they're, by means of diverse humans, at diverse occasions, for various reasons.
This booklet constitutes the joint refereed court cases of the 4th foreign Workshop on Approximation Algorithms for Optimization difficulties, APPROX 2001 and of the fifth overseas Workshop on Ranomization and Approximation options in desktop technology, RANDOM 2001, held in Berkeley, California, united states in August 2001.
This ebook constitutes the complaints of the fifteenth overseas convention on Relational and Algebraic tools in laptop technology, RAMiCS 2015, held in Braga, Portugal, in September/October 2015. The 20 revised complete papers and three invited papers offered have been conscientiously chosen from 25 submissions. The papers care for the speculation of relation algebras and Kleene algebras, strategy algebras; fastened aspect calculi; idempotent semirings; quantales, allegories, and dynamic algebras; cylindric algebras, and approximately their program in parts similar to verification, research and improvement of courses and algorithms, algebraic methods to logics of courses, modal and dynamic logics, period and temporal logics.
Biometrics in a Data Driven World: Trends, Technologies, and Challenges
Biometrics in an information pushed international: tendencies, applied sciences, and demanding situations goals to notify readers in regards to the smooth purposes of biometrics within the context of a data-driven society, to familiarize them with the wealthy historical past of biometrics, and to supply them with a glimpse into the way forward for biometrics.
Extra resources for Formal Methods for Industrial Critical Systems: A Survey of Applications
Example text
Bjorner and C. Jones. Formal Specification and Software Development. Prentice Hall International, 1982. 6. R. Boyer. Nqthm, the Boyer-Moore prover, 2003. utexas. html. 7. E. Clarke, E. Emerson, and J. Sifakis. Model checking: Algorithmic verification and debugging. Turing lecture. Communications of the ACM, 52(11):75–84, 2009. 8. E. Clarke, O. Grumberg, S. Jha, Y. Lu, and H. Veith. Progress in the state explosion problem in model checking. In R. , Informatics 10 Years Back 10 Years Ahead, Volume 2000 of Lectures Notes in Computer Science, pp.
A Grand Challenge for Computer Science, 2003. Proposal for discussion nr. 6 in the context of the Grand Challenges for Computing Research initiative sponsored by the UK Computing Research Committee with support from EPSRC and NeSC. 46. J. Woodcock, P. G. Larsen, J. Bicarregui, and J. Fitzgerald. Formal methods: Practice and experience. ACM Computing Surveys, 41(4):19:2–19:36, 2009. ). It seemed to us that this success story deserves to be reported and analyzed, from the point of view of the problems raised by the industrial transfer of a new technology: Why did it succeed?
A spacecraft can do a flyby and do opportunistic observations. The flyby can be used to first determine whether the asteroid is of interest before sending an entire team to the asteroid, and whether, due to the nature of the instrument on the spacecraft, only a flyby is necessary. If the asteroid is of interest, an imaging spacecraft will be sent to the asteroid to ascertain its exact dimensions and features and to create a rough model to be used by other spacecraft for maneuvering around the asteroid.